Over 4 years ago
Great 2br experience with some caveats
Former Tenant
Pros:
My roommate and I had our own balconies (we lived in apartment #5) and it’s central air for our unit. Decent location depending on who you are, can feel a little dirty and loud but we were ok. My girlfriend at the time didn’t feel the safest in the neighborhood but the building is fine. Had a few boxes stolen but I think it’s partly due to covid.

There’s a very small rooftop accessible by all tenants. If you live on the fifth floor though, you will be able to hear whenever someone goes up there.
Cons:
Laundry unit in building is available but it doesn’t work well. There’s not a lot of priority in getting maintenance done, but it will get done. Also when we moved in, the apartment hadn’t been cleaned or repainted. Really didn’t like that. It’s a 5-story walk up and so our legs got toned.
Advice to owner:
Do maintenance on the property before a new tenant moves in
